Hi,
> On Jan 6, 2017, at 10:16, Assaf Gordon <address@hidden> wrote:
>
> On 01/05/2017 08:34 PM, Juan Manuel Guerrero wrote:
>> I have tried to build sed in a separate build directory using the option
>> --disable-dependency-tracking.
>
> Creating the directories manually is sufficient to work-around this, e.g.:
> [...]
> mkdir lib sed
> [...]
> So we can easily add similar commands for 'sed' and 'lib' directories
> (I'm just looking for the optimal place to add this).
I came up with this (creating the subdirs from 'configure').
This works in and out of tree, and with --disable-dependency-tracking.
Jim,
What do you think?
I couldn't find a simple target in the makefile that would create the
subdirectories before anything else, yet not force a rebuild of everything
every time.
For comparison, in 'coreutils' there is
$(AM_V_at)${MKDIR_P} src
repeated several times in src/local.mk.
